Friday, December 1: Old Goa and Panjim

Embark on a cultural journey today by exploring the historical sites of Old Goa. In the morning, visit the Basilica of Bom Jesus, which houses the remains of St. Francis Xavier. Marvel at the intricate architecture and serene atmosphere of this UNESCO World Heritage site. In the afternoon, head to the bustling capital city of Panjim, where you can enjoy a delicious Goan lunch at a local restaurant. Take a stroll along the Mandovi River and visit the beautiful Our Lady of the Immaculate Conception Church. In the evening, experience the vibrant nightlife at one of the popular casinos or enjoy a romantic boat cruise on the Mandovi River.

Saturday, December 2: Dudhsagar Waterfalls and Spice Plantations

Today, venture into the lush greenery of Goa's countryside. In the morning, embark on an exciting jeep safari to the majestic Dudhsagar Waterfalls, one of the tallest waterfalls in India. Marvel at the cascading white waters and enjoy a refreshing swim in the natural pool. Afterward, visit a spice plantation, where you can learn about the aromatic spices of Goa and indulge in a traditional Goan lunch. In the afternoon, take a romantic stroll through the spice gardens, hand in hand with your partner, and savor the beautiful surroundings. In the evening, return to your hotel and enjoy a candlelit dinner.

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While in Goa, make sure to explore the quieter beaches of Ashwem and Morjim in North Goa, known for their serene atmosphere and beautiful sunsets. These beaches are perfect for a romantic walk or picnic. Additionally, visit the charming Fontainhas neighborhood in Panjim, where you can admire the colorful Portuguese-style houses and enjoy authentic Goan cuisine at local cafes and restaurants. Don't miss the chance to try Goan delicacies like seafood curry, Bebinca (a traditional Goan dessert), and Feni (a local alcoholic drink).
